Thursday night was OLLIE’S BOOK LAUNCH! Let me just say, I am so proud/honoured to be working alongside my cohortmates. Ollie launched his second book, Metronome, and his Glasgow launch (following his London launch) included an interview by Ruth Booth (also an esteemed author and cohortmate) as well as several readings from the book AND a chance to see large scale prints of the stunning illustrations. EVERYTHING was cool, and I am just generally in awe.
